Electrophoresis Definition:

Electrophoresis Notes:

Electrophoresis is defined as a technique for separation of ions by rate and direction of migration in an electric field. By this method large molecules such as DNA fragments or proteins can be separated from a mixture of similar molecules. For this purpose, an electric current is passed through a medium containing the mixture. Each molecule depending on its electrical charge and size, travels through the medium at different rates. In this way the process is carried out.
